Section 7-86-118 - Use of automatic dialer programmed to the emergency number - Resolution precluding use with security alarm systems

(a) The board of directors of an emergency communications district may, by resolution, vote to preclude service users from programming the emergency number '911' in automatic dialers used in conjunction with security alarm systems.(b) A fine not to exceed fifty dollars ($50.00) may be assessed by the board against any person violating such board decision.Acts 1990, ch. 909, § 2.
